    Abstract: A treatment process for treating an article including a superalloy having a degraded microstructure is presented. The process includes subjecting the article to a first heat-treatment including successively heating and cooling the article between a low-end temperature and a high-end temperature and subjecting the article to a second heat-treatment at a solution annealing temperature in a range of from about 80 degrees Fahrenheit below a gamma-prime solvus temperature of the superalloy to about 80 degrees Fahrenheit above the gamma-prime solvus temperature of the superalloy after performing the first heat-treatment. The low-end temperature is in a range of from about 1000 degrees Fahrenheit to about 1800 degrees Fahrenheit and the high-end temperature is in a range of from about 1900 degrees Fahrenheit to about 2250 degrees Fahrenheit.

    Abstract: A method is provided for joining a filler material to a substrate material. The method includes melting the filler material within a melting chamber of a crucible such that the filler material is molten. The crucible has an outlet fluidly connected to the melting chamber. The method also includes holding the filler material within the melting chamber of the crucible by applying a first pressure differential across the outlet of the crucible, and releasing the filler material from the melting chamber of the crucible by applying a second pressure differential across the outlet of the crucible to deliver the filler material to a target site of the substrate material. The second pressure differential has a different value than the first pressure differential.
